The big news of PMFF 2025 is “Focus Campania”, a generalist competition dedicated to unreleased short films shot in Campania from 2024 onwards. The festival will present its 2025 edition next Wednesday, April 16 at 21.30:XNUMX pm at Cinema Modernissimo.

One of the great innovations of PMFF 2025 is dedicated to Film Labs. “We started on April 2nd from Bologna and in the first month alone we will touch almost all the Italian regions”, said Valerio Ferrara, director and screenwriter of “Il Complottista”, the feature film previewed at the presentation of the 2025 edition. “Our Film Lab was born to teach the professional artistic and technical use of the smartphone for the production of zero-budget short films to tell stories and life experiences and good practices of environmental sustainability”.
